The report will be officially released (by OECD) on August 28th 2008.
Since 2006, RTU has facilitated local input to this OECD activity, including the compilation of a Country Background Report. (www.oecd.org/edu/schoolleadership)
The central message from the report is that, “in today’s education world, school principals have a vital role to play in modernising entire education systems”.
Drawing on comparative analysis and case studies, Improving School Leadership: Policy and Practice, identifies four key policy strands to ensure the most effective cadre of school leaders, both now and into the future:
* (Re) define school leadership responsibilities, focusing on roles that can improve school results.
* Distribute school leadership, by engaging and recognising broader participation in leadership teams.
* Develop skills for effective school leadership over different stages of practice
* Make school leadership an attractive profession by ensuring appropriate wages and career prospects.
